>I have a Word document with let's say 20 chapters : 1, 1.1, 1.2, 2, 3, 3.1, 3.1.1, ... Is there a way to access these chapters by code ? I have to 'dismantle' the document and get each chapter seperately.
>
>Maybe the Word-object has an object with a cahpter-survey ?

I am not sure about the details, but for a start, I think each chapter heading should be marked with a corresponding Style. In the English version of Word, the styles would be called "Heading 1" for the main chapters, "Heading 2" for sub-chapters, etc., up to level 9.
